Choi Sang-mok: "Overall Economic Dynamism Declines... Structural Reform Will Be Pursued Concurrently"
Report on the Work of the Planning and Finance Committee on the 8th
Choi Sang-mok, Deputy Prime Minister for Economic Affairs and Minister of Strategy and Finance, stated on the 8th, "The overall economic dynamism is declining," and added, "The government will simultaneously promote structural reforms aimed at improving quality of life, focusing on vulnerable areas."

View original imageIn his opening remarks at the National Assembly's Planning and Finance Committee briefing that day, Deputy Prime Minister Choi said, "Due to the impact of high inflation and high interest rates, as well as differences in recovery speeds between export and domestic demand sectors, the economic conditions felt by small business owners remain difficult."
He added, "The government plans to simultaneously promote structural reforms to enhance quality of life and strengthen the sustainability of the economy," and stated, "We will also make every effort to stabilize living costs and reduce livelihood expenses, which are the most direct burdens felt by the public."

He also said, "We will manage the real estate project financing (PF) market and the increasing household debt trend in a stable manner." The government is implementing a comprehensive 25 trillion won support plan for small business owners and self-employed individuals, including financial cost and rent assistance.
